RES4BUILD aims to create renewable energy solutions for reducing carbon emissions in buildings. The project focuses on developing a multi-source heat pump system that integrates various technologies to optimize energy use based on specific building needs and climatic conditions.

The approach of the project is flexible, so that the solutions are applicable to a wide variety of buildings, new or renovated, tailored to their size, their type and the climatic zones of their location.
